Left outer join on multiple tables in Oracle.You can use SQL JOIN statements to combine data from three or more tables. tables by using MySQL DELETE JOIN statement with INNER JOIN and LEFT JOIN. tutorial explains how to use JOINS (inner and outer) in Oracle with syntax. An outer join is a join similar to the equi join, but Oracle will also return non matched rows from the table. Oracle 9i introduced the ANSI/ISO 1999 standard syntax for specifying outer joins with the LEFT OUTER JOIN, RIGHT OUTER JOIN and FULL OUTER JOIN clauses. Note that there is no equivalent Oracle syntax. left outer join. In traditional Oracle syntax, outer joins are indicated by () and this can sometimes cause issues when attempting to outer join multiple tables or includeg expressions in join predicates. SCOTTORA11R2> select e.empno, e.ename, d.deptno, d.dname 2 from emp e left outer joinI tend to use the Oracle syntax most often and am so used to it that when I was shown the ANSIthe condition belongs, but when youve got a much more complex SQL statement with multiple joins, the Oracle Update Multiple Columns.Oracle LEFT OUTER JOIN Syntax. To fetch all records from LEFT side table (tablename1) and only matching records from right side table (tablename2), use the following syntax left outer join cspositionrelation c on c.parentpositionseq b.ruleelementownerseq or c.childpositionseq b.ruleelementownerseq (--This is the OR clause that I cannot execute in the () syntax query). Cartesian Joins Outer Joins. Multi table Joins Other Multiple Table Queries. The tables being joined are listed in the FROM clause.Outer Join. The Oracle syntax is.
Oracle Database performs a join whenever multiple tables appear in the FROM clause of the query. The select list of the query can select any columnsTo write a query that performs an outer join of tables A and B and returns all rows from A (a left outer join), use the LEFT [OUTER] JOIN syntax in 4.1 Left outer join. 4.1.1 Alternative syntaxes.A bitmap join index is used for low-cardinality columns (i.e columns containing fewer than 300 distinct values, according to the Oracle documentation): it combines low-cardinality columns from multiple related tables. Oracle performs a join whenever multiple tables appear in the querys FROM clause.To write a query that performs an outer join of tables A and B and returns all rows from A (a left outer join), use the ANSI LEFT [OUTER] JOIN syntax, or apply the outer join operator () to all columns of B in the The examples are written for Microsoft SQL Server, but very similar syntax is used in Oracle, MySQL and other databases.select from dbo.Students S LEFT OUTER JOIN dbo.Advisors A ON S.AdvisorIDA.AdvisorID. Oracle joins, including the LEFT JOIN vs. LEFT OUTER JOIN, can be very confusing topics, especially for Oracle newbies.Three tips for using Oracle insert syntax to insert multiple rows. Confusion around PL/SQL todate and tochar functions. OJ syntax for multi-table left outer join with MS Oracle Driver 11-30.Can anyone please help me on how the sytanx of left joins and how to use multiple left joins in a single query in oracle? If I remember the old Oracle outer join syntax (and its been a long time), the corresponding query in Access should be.Left outer join on two columns performance issue. Passing different ( multiple) cursors to the same For Loop. Oracle Database performs a join whenever multiple tables appear inOracle Tips by Burleson Consulting the syntax differences between these variations in join syntax: Left outer join Matthew Loff In Oracle, the syntax for a theta-style join (the one youre describing) is: SELECT FROMRE: Subject OUTER JOIN ( WAS Subject: Multiple SELECT). left joins and mysql. The OUTER() clause turns the join into a left outer join. (That Informix syntax doesnt support any other sort of outer join.Oracle SQL - left join left outer join. 0. Convert multiple SQL code with multiple subqueries into a single query. In the new outer join syntax, the LEFT (or RIGHT) keyword corresponds to the table from which you want all the rows.Using the ANSI/ISO-compatible join syntax introduced in Oracle9i Database you can perform a full outer13.1 Multiple Summary Levels. 13.2 Pushing the GROUPING Envelope. (INNER) JOIN: Returns records that have matching values in both tables. LEFT (OUTER) JOIN: Return all records from the left table, and the matched records from the right table. SQL Left Join.FULL JOIN and FULL OUTER JOIN are the same. The definitive guide for data professionals.The general FULL OUTER JOIN syntax is If you look at the alternate left outer join syntaxes that various databases supported before LEFT OUTER JOIN became part of the ANSILarge query, multiple tables, old vs new JOIN syntax Extract Oracle LONG to string in VBA How to merge/split multiple spans of dates into one timeline Oracle JOINS are used to retrieve data from multiple tables. An Oracle JOIN is performed whenever two or sql - Left Outer Join using sign in Oracle outer Join Syntax: from taba a, tabb b, where a.col1 b.col1 ANSI/ISO Equivalent: from taba a left outer join tabb b on a.col1 Starting with Oracle9i, the confusing outer join syntax using the "()" notation has been superseded by ISO 99 outer join syntax. As we know, there are three types of outer joins, left, right, and full outer join. What is left outer join in Oracle?Syntax: SELECT table1.column, table2.column FROM table1 LEFT OUTER JOIN table2 ON (table1.column table2.column) left outer join oracle query. (alt.) 5 suggestions found. Oracle JOINS are used to retrieve data from multiple tables. An Oracle JOIN is performed whenever two or more tables are joined in a SQL statement.The syntax for the Oracle LEFT OUTER JOIN is Sql left outer join on multiple tables in oracle stack.Sql - oracle syntax left joins three or more tables. If the only join condition was T1.col1 T2.col1, I would write it as Where T1.col1 T2.col1(), but I do not know how to specify a left outer join with multiple conditions.Or, you ansi join syntax, that was supported starting in oracle 9. For the outer join we have LEFT [ OUTER ] JOINBeware that there have been some bugs and performance with the ANSI syntax, although their number has decreased dramatically in more recent Oracle Database versions. Is an old Oracle syntax for outer joins () always equivalent to new syntax?LINQ to SQL - Left Outer Join with multiple INNER JOINS 2010-09-25. Joins can be LEFT, RIGHT, OUTER, INNER or even SELF JOIN. The purpose is to bind data from multiple tables without any receptivity. Types of joins. Define, write syntax and an example for the following types. Please clarify how to find the right and left outer join properly with an example. I will give a try to show the difference between Oracle outer join syntax and theI can join the tables together if Table1.ID Table2.ID but this ignores all the rows where Table1.ID is one of the multiple IDs in Table2.ID. Left outer join multiple tables oracle - Soup.io.Joins and outer joins - vacic.org. Vladimir Vacic, Temple University 3 Oracle 8i vs. Oracle 9i Oracle9i has introduced the ANSI standard join syntax ( JOIN, LEFT OUTER I am trying to wrap my head around the old oracle Left Join syntax.What is the difference between Left, Right, Outer and Inner Joins? Left Join without duplicate rows from left table.Performing Inner Join for Multiple Columns in the Same Table. oracle join example. The SQL LEFT JOIN syntax.A LEFT OUTER JOIN is one of the JOIN operations that allow you to specify a join syntax, LEFT JOIN, to achieve exactly -- the same results as in the example. Oracle Database performs a join whenever multiple tables appear in the FROM clause of the query.
The select list of the query can select any columnsTo write a query that performs an outer join of tables A and B and returns all rows from A (a left outer join), use the LEFT [OUTER] JOIN syntax in Hi, I have to convert some stored procedure from Sql Server to Oracle 8i where I have multiple LEFT OUTER JOIN on a table.I dont know SQL Server, but your example doesnt look like a valid SQL Server query since it uses the Oracle-style "()" alongside ANSI "LEFT JOIN" syntax. Left outer Join Syntax for Oracle isThe full outer join returns a result table with the matched data of two table then remaining rows of both left table and then the right table. Oracle LEFT OUTER JOIN - w3resourceDisplaying Data from Multiple Tables - Oracle Data BaseSql Syntax Differences Between Oracle And Mysql - post (That Informix syntax doesnt support any other sort of outer join. Later versions of Informix, like later versions of Oracle, support ANSI joins.)Now I got an idea how to solve my problem divya chekuri Aug 24 11 at 21:38. | Recommendsql - MySQL left outer join multiple tables. In 12C LEFT OUTER JOIN is enhanced so a single table can be the null-generated table for multiple tables. In previous releases of Oracle Database, in a query that performed outer joins of more than two pairs of tables, a single table could be the null-generated table for only one other table. oracle join syntax ()oracle left join vs left outer joinleft outer join in oracle with symboloracle join exampleright outer join in oracleoracle full outer joinoracle left outer join multiple tablesoracle inner join example. Trending Topics. Left Outer Join JOIN locations Corresponding Oracle syntaxDisplaying Data from Multiple Tables Old Syntax Write the join condition in the WHERE the table prefix because you tell the Oracle Server exactly where to Struggling with Oracle outer join syntax. We have this query with inner and outer joinsselect from tableA A left outer join tableB B on ( A.xx B.xx) left outer join tableC C on ( B.yy C.yy) left outer join tableD D on1SQL2005: Linking a table to multiple tables and retaining Ref Integrity? Outer join syntax - oracle 8i. Here is an Oracle 8i issue Ive run into.I have to convert some stored procedure from Sql Server to Oracle 8i where I have multiple LEFT OUTER JOIN on a table. LEFT JOIN table ON table.columnname .Starting with Oraclei, the confusing outer join syntaxExample Oracle Left Outer Join. The following query retrieves all the matching rows in .I could notjoin syntax oracle 11g multiple left join syntax oracle left outer join syntax oracle 10g left outer What is an Outer Join? Performing Outer Joins Using the () Symbol. Like virtually all relational databases, Oracle allows queries to be generated thatHowever, theres one critical aspect to notice about the syntax using the operator for OUTER JOINS. The operator must be on the left side of How to do Outer Join on >2 Tables (Oracle) an example that outer joins more than 2 tables. tagged oracle outer-join multiple-tables or askSyntax: SELECT table1 .column, table2.column FROM table1 LEFT OUTER JOIN table2 ON (table1. column table2.column) 1 Oracle Left Outer Join - Oracle Consulting, Starting with Oracle9i, the confusing outer join syntax using the "()" notation has been4 Sql - Left Outer Join On Multiple Tables In To write a query that performs an outer join of tables A and B and returns all rows from A (a left outer join), use the LEFT [OUTER] JOIN syntax in the FROM clause, or apply the outer join operator () to all columns of B in the join condition in the WHERE clause.Join Using Multiple Tables.